# OrchestrateOS — resume_engine

**Deterministic execution for multi-step agent workflows.**

`resume_engine` is the core execution layer behind [OrchestrateOS](https://orchestrateos.pages.dev) — a framework-agnostic library that wraps LangChain, LangGraph, CrewAI, or plain Python workflows and guarantees that a failed run resumes from its last completed step instead of restarting from zero.

**Docs:** [User guide](../docs/orchestrateos/user-guide.md) · [Troubleshooting](../docs/orchestrateos/troubleshooting.md) · [Deploy](../docs/cloudflare-deploy.md)

## The Problem

| Framework | Failure behavior |
|-----------|------------------|
| CrewAI | Restarts entire workflow from step 1 |
| LangChain | No built-in checkpointing (manual LangGraph required) |
| Microsoft Agent Framework | Session state locked to Azure |

## Core Primitives

1. **State persistence** — Every step's input, output, and state is written to durable storage immediately after completion.
2. **Idempotent step execution** — Each step carries a generated idempotency key; side effects cannot fire twice on resume.
3. **Resume capability** — `resume(run_id)` continues from the last successfully completed step.
4. **Deterministic replay** — Reproduce audit-ready, byte-for-byte identical traces from recorded inputs.
5. **Failure classification** — Failures tagged as `transient`, `permanent`, or `partial`.

## Quickstart — Plain Python

```python
from resume_engine import ResumeEngine, SQLiteCheckpointStore

store = SQLiteCheckpointStore("sqlite:///my_workflow.db")
engine = ResumeEngine(store)

run = engine.start_run("my_pipeline")

steps = [
    ("fetch", lambda inp, key: {"data": fetch(inp["url"])}),
    ("transform", lambda inp, key: {"result": transform(inp["data"])}),
    ("publish", lambda inp, key: {"ok": publish(inp["result"])}),
]

try:
    engine.execute_workflow(run.run_id, steps, initial_input={"url": "https://api.example.com"})
except Exception:
    # Failure at any step — resume picks up where it left off
    engine.resume(run.run_id, steps, initial_input={"url": "https://api.example.com"})

print(engine.get_audit_log(run.run_id))
```

## Failure Classification

```python
from resume_engine import TransientStepError, PermanentStepError, PartialStepError

# Safe to auto-retry
raise TransientStepError("API timeout")

# Requires human intervention
raise PermanentStepError("Invalid API key")

# Requires compensation before retry
raise PartialStepError("Email sent but DB write failed")
```

### Resume gates

| Classification | Gate before `resume()` |
|----------------|------------------------|
| `transient` | None — resume immediately |
| `partial` | Run `execute_compensation()` or `record_compensation()` |
| `permanent` | Call `grant_human_approval(approved_by=...)` |
| `prod` environment | Operator `ack_prod_resume` via API (even for transient failures) |

```python
from resume_engine import ResumeBlockedError

try:
    engine.resume(run_id, steps)
except ResumeBlockedError as exc:
    for blocker in exc.blockers:
        print(blocker.required_action)  # "compensation" or "human_approval"

# Partial failure — undo side effects first
engine.execute_compensation(
    run_id,
    lambda inp, key: {"reverted_email_id": undo_send(inp["email_id"])},
)

# Permanent failure — human operator clears the gate
engine.grant_human_approval(run_id, "ops@company.com", note="API key rotated")

engine.resume(run_id, steps)
```

Gates are keyed per failure event (`step_index:sequence`), so a re-failure after resume requires fresh compensation or approval.
